If you're drawn to the laid-back, yet bustling atmosphere of Belmont Shore with its array of boutique shops, and eateries like Simmzy's on 2nd Street, you'll find a similar vibe in Old Town Scottsdale. Here, places like Bandera offer a taste of Southwest cooking, amidst a lively scene. Meanwhile, lovers of Naples' unique waterfront setting and community-centric living will appreciate McCormick Ranch for its similar blend of upscale residences along serene waters. Both neighborhoods offer tranquil paths for biking and walking, perfect for those looking to maintain an active and social lifestyle. For those seeking a mix of historic charm and modern amenities, Bluff Park and Paradise Valley stand out for their luxury estates and scenic surroundings, offering both history and opulence, making either neighborhood a prime choice for discerning residents.

Long Beach boasts unparalleled beach access, offering a lifestyle deeply intertwined with the sea, while in Scottsdale, you'll miss the ocean but gain a landscape marked by the stunning Sonoran Desert. Cuisine in Long Beach is known for its diversity, including establishments like Beachwood BBQ which showcases the city's culinary scene. Scottsdale, on the other hand, presents a different culinary experience focused more on Southwestern flavors, with gems like FNB Restaurant. Although Scottsdale lacks the cultural venues that Long Beach prides itself on, such as the Long Beach Museum of Art, it compensates with a vibrant outdoor culture, featuring the McDowell Sonoran Preserve and its extensive trail system. Each location offers unique attractions, it just depends on what you're looking for in your next home.

In Scottsdale, the local cuisine is a delightful exploration of Southwestern flavors with a modern twist. Dishes like the Navajo Taco and Carne Asada are beloved staples, with the Sonoran Hot Dog reigning as a popular street food choice. Scottsdale’s vibrant food scene is also reflected in its iconic restaurants, such as FnB, known for its farm-to-table approach, Virtù Honest Craft, which offers a Mediterranean-inspired menu, and the esteemed Pizzeria Bianco, a must-visit for pizza aficionados. The city’s health-conscious attitude is evident, not only in its menu offerings but also in its accessibility to vegan options, like Jackfruit tacos available in various eateries around town.

Real Estate Facts to Know Before Moving from Long Beach to Scottsdale

Real estate is one of the most important aspects of a move. Knowing how the housing options, costs, and lifestyles in Long Beach, CA and Scottsdale, AZ compare can greatly impact your decision-making process. This section is designed to give you a clearer understanding of these vital factors.

When considering a move from Long Beach to Scottsdale, it's important to note the significant differences in housing costs and lifestyle. Long Beach's real estate market offers easier access to walkable urban areas and presents typical bungalow and Spanish Colonial architecture, reflecting the city's coastal charm. In contrast, Scottsdale features Pueblo Revival and modern architectures with luxury amenities and golf course communities, emphasizing a more suburban and upscale lifestyle. Both cities offer unique advantages, whether you're seeking an urban coastal living in Long Beach or a luxury desert oasis in Scottsdale, impacting your living experience based on what amenities and environments are most important to you.

Pet-friendly Neighborhoods in Scottsdale, AZ

1. McCormick Ranch: This neighborhood boasts miles of greenbelt perfect for walking your dog, along with several dog parks and pet-friendly cafes.

2. Old Town Scottsdale: With its pet-friendly shops and numerous outdoor dining options that welcome pets, Old Town is a paradise for pet owners.

3. DC Ranch: Offering an array of community parks and trails, along with pet-friendly events and amenities, DC Ranch ensures your pet is as much a part of the community as you are.

In comparing the climates of Long Beach and Scottsdale, several key factors stand out. While both cities offer plenty of sunshine, Scottsdale experiences significantly hotter summers and a drier climate year-round. The stark difference in humidity levels—with Scottsdale being far drier—can impact not only your daily comfort but also your health and the maintenance of your home. Additionally, the higher UV index in Scottsdale emphasizes the need for sun protection. Preparing for these changes, such as investing in air humidifiers or planning for indoor cooling solutions, will be crucial for a comfortable lifestyle in Scottsdale. Money, Economy, and Job Market Considerations for Moving from Long Beach to Scottsdale

When you're considering a move, understanding how cost of living, taxes, and employment opportunities in Long Beach compare to Scottsdale is crucial. This comparison will equip you with vital financial insights, ensuring you make an informed decision about relocating.

In moving from Long Beach to Scottsdale, you'll find varying financial dynamics. For starters, the average household income in Scottsdale is substantially higher, at $88,000 compared to Long Beach's $60,000. This difference may be influenced by Scottsdale's affluent status and its thriving finance, healthcare, and retail industries. Taxes also stand out, with California's high state income tax at 13.3% significantly reduced to 4.5% in Arizona, potentially offering more disposable income. Though Scottsdale's cost of living index is slightly lower, both cities demand a higher-than-average financial outlay to maintain a comfortable lifestyle. Considering these aspects carefully will ensure your transition between these cities is financially sound.

Understanding the political and religious landscape of your new city can play a crucial role in your adjustment process. While Long Beach tends to skew more progressive, particularly on social issues, Scottsdale's local politics take a more conservative, business-oriented approach. This contrast influences not just governance but the overall community atmosphere. Additionally, religious composition varies between the two cities, with Long Beach exhibiting a more diverse range of faiths while Scottsdale leans heavily towards a Christian majority, alongside a notable Jewish community. Embracing these differences will be key to making Scottsdale feel like home.

When comparing Long Beach and Scottsdale in terms of daily commute, you'll find notable differences. Long Beach, with its higher traffic congestion score, suggests that you might face more delays than in Scottsdale. However, it compensates with better public transit options, making it somewhat feasible to navigate the city without a car, though still challenging. On the other hand, Scottsdale offers an easier drive with less congestion but relies heavily on having a car, as its public transit services are more limited. This can significantly impact your daily life, especially if you're used to the convenience of public transportation or prefer to minimize driving.
